boeing location
 
thanks for the info Joeg. We are trying to locate the Boeing Factory in Seattle. How far out of Seattle is the factory. Which direction and approximate travelling time from downtown Seattle.

Seattle factory is actually in Everett, north of Seattle. <BR>Here's the website -- lots of info including driving directions: <BR> <BR>http://www.boeing.com/companyoffices/aboutus/tours/

If your question is about the 747/777 assembly facility (which offers free public tours) then Helpful is correct, it's in Everett, about a half hour drive north of Seattle (arrive early in the day if you're visiting in summer as the tours are usually full all day long and you may have to wait for an opening.) Several tour companies offer inclusive bus tours from downtown Seattle to the plant (at a fee, of course.) If your enquiry was aimed at locating a Boeing factory for business travel, be advised that the company has plants and facilities all over the Puget Sound region, as well as all over the country and world, soon to include a new corporate HQ in some non-Washington place, which really has us locals steamed.
